Job Summary

  • At TD Canada Trust, we are the frontline of TD Bank, striving to build deep and long-lasting relationships with our customers by performing a broad range of customer service transactions and providing information and advice on services, products, and solutions.
  • In this role, a typical day may look like engaging customers in day-to-day advice needs, service transactions, digital education, and customer problem resolution related to banking solutions.
  • TD is committed to providing fair and equitable compensation opportunities to all colleagues, with growth opportunities and skill development as defining features of the colleague experience.
